Sickler Family Tree » John Johannes Zeegers, Segers (1697-1769)

Personal data John Johannes Zeegers, Segers 

Source 1Source 2
  • He was born on February 4, 1697 in Albany, New York.
  • He died in the year 1769 in Albany, New York, he was 71 years old.

Household of John Johannes Zeegers, Segers

He is married to Brechie Wielaars.

They got married on June 19, 1719 at Albany, Albany, New York, USA, he was 22 years old.Source 2
